So UK average litre (E10 normal unleaded) cost is apparently £1.34 ish, which is $1.84.
A US gallon is 3.78541 litres (UK / imperial gallon is 4.54609 litres).
So a US Gallon of petrol bought at current UK average prices would be:
3.78541 x £1.34 = £5.07
3.78541 x $1.84 = $6.96
